As you step out to explore the area, you will find a plethora of attractions on your doorstep.

Take a leisurely stroll down the historic Llandudno Pier, or explore the natural beauty of Y Gogarth / Great Orme Country Park.

For a unique way to view the town, hop onto the Great Orme Tramway at Victoria Station, the only traditional cable-hauled street tramway still in operation in the UK.

Culture lovers will appreciate Venue Cymru, an arts hub hosting a variety of performances, exhibitions, and community events.

Delve into the region's past with a visit to the Great Orme Mines and the Home Front Museum, or if you prefer, hit the fairways at Conwy Caernarvonshire Golf Club located a short drive away.

About the location

LLANDUDNO

Conwy 4 miles, Colwyn Bay 6 miles, Snowdonia 20 miles.

Llandudno lies between two headlands, the Great Orme and the Little Orme and it is these headlands, and the town's two waterfronts, that give this tourist resort its special appeal. The town offers two superb beaches - the North Shore, with its wide promenade backed by an imposing crescent of Victorian hotels and the quieter West Shore with miles of sandy shoreline backed by sand dunes and superb views towards Anglesey. For the best views, however, you can reach the summit of the 679ft Great Orme using either the Great Orme Tramway or by taking an exciting cable car ride of over a mile. The town has an excellent selection of shops, pubs, restaurants and cafés, as well as Venue Cymru, which is North Wales' premier theatrical stage for opera, ballet, musicals, comedy and visiting orchestras, boasting a programme that is second to none - all this is just a stone's throw from the promenade. Just 4 miles away is the town of Conwy - a designated World Heritage Site. A true medieval gem, Conwy is dominated by a splendid castle and completely enclosed by its well-preserved town walls. Discover miles of sandy beaches along the North Wales coast and excellent walking and climbing in the Snowdonia National Park just 20 minutes' drive away - there's plenty to see and do!
